[PATCH 21/25] staging: lustre: libcfs: report NUMA node instead of just node

From: James Simmons
Date: Mon Apr 16 2018 - 00:11:32 EST


From: Dmitry Eremin <dmitry.eremin@xxxxxxxxx>

Reporting "HW nodes" is too generic. It really is reporting
"HW NUMA nodes". Update the debug message.
